Macie Session

Note: This documentation is also available in a rendered format here.

Configures an Amazon Macie session for the account, enabling automated sensitive data discovery and classification with configurable finding publishing frequency. Use this module when you need to scan your S3 data for personally identifiable information (PII) and other sensitive data to meet data privacy and compliance requirements.

⚠️ Account-Level Module — This module can only be deployed once per AWS account. A second deployment to the same account will fail. See Account-Level Modules for details.


Deployed Resources

This module deploys and integrates the following resources:

Macie Session - Account-level Macie session with configurable finding publishing frequency and status control.

Configuration

MDAA Config

Add the following snippet to your mdaa.yaml under the modules: section of a domain/env in order to use this module:

macie-session: # Module Name can be customized
  module_path: '@aws-mdaa/macie-session' # Must match module NPM package name
  module_configs:
    - ./macie-session.yaml # Filename/path can be customized

Module Config Samples and Variants

Copy the contents of the relevant sample config below into the ./macie-session.yaml file referenced in the MDAA config snippet above.

Minimal Configuration

Required properties only — a Macie session with finding publishing frequency. Start here for enabling Macie sensitive data discovery in a single account.
